Summary

I just need to know...which one of you slept with my husband?

You know that ‘till death do us part’ bit in the wedding vows? Well Zoe Dalton believed it. She walked up the aisle thinking that she was strolling to her happy ever after.

One month later, her heart is in pieces, she’s returning the wedding gifts and there’s a husband-shaped space next to her in bed. He’s gone, after Zoe discovered a devastating secret.

But Zoe has lost so much more than her marriage. Her three sisters are not only her siblings, they’re her best friends, too.

Now she’s discovered that one of them may have been the reason her husband betrayed her.

She’s lost her happy ever after, but has she lost a sister, too?

Fun light hearted read

I loved this book. It took me a while to get all the characters lined up after the intro which I listened to twice. However I really liked the structure Shari used to tell the story from the each of the 4 sisters points of view. The story really highlighted how important it is for people to communicate clearly. It was also a lovely up beat love story which illustrated how people can change their lives for the better.

Excellent!

Best book I've listened to in ages! I was completely enthralled from the first chapter. The whole story is one big who dunnit with plenty of laughs but with some poignant, real moments too. Each character is well developed and not without flaws and with each chapter you can see their perspective and understand their side of things. It's a story of humour, sisterhood and intrigue. It's so refreshing to read a book that I really wasn't sure of the outcome, kept me guessing until the end.

I really enjoyed the narrator too, the story was made even wittier with her glaswegian lilt. I will certainly be reading more from Shari Low!
